About Data Storage
Data storage measures the capacity to hold digital information, from individual bits to exabytes. Storage units use binary (1 KB = 1,024 bytes) or decimal (1 kB = 1,000 bytes) prefixes. The entire internet is estimated to contain about 120 zettabytes of data.
